CASE STUDIES IN HEALTH INFORMATION MANAGEMENT 221 CASE 4-17 Access to Health Information for Treatment Lakeside Hospital takes patient privacy seriously. The hospital policy states that only healthcare profes- sionals directly involved in patient care should have access to patient data. The hospital has had several incidents in which a patient had an adverse outcome because the nurse who had access was at lunch and the nurse covering did not have all of the information that was required to provide care. 1. What options does the hospital have? 2. What would you recommend? Justify your recommendation.

Explanation / Answer

1. The hospital can restrict the data access to individuals who are related with the patient and with the physician and the nurse who are looking into the case. The hospital needs to monitor that the data is not used or accessed by others for any other purpose. The hospital has to have strict norms and guidelines regarding the same so that there is no violation or breach.

2. I would recommend that confidential data should be protected and kept confidential and it should be shared to individuals who actually require such information regarding the patient and the source of the information should be a common location, which can be a database which can be accessed by authorized individuals only in order to avoid data breach.
